Output 6676886cab64fcf028240718209638003d9f6b7a164760a5201e33cc6f8c15eb:44

value
375564
script pubkey
OP_0 OP_PUSHBYTES_20 d3e60cbd1b606561b8bd664211ed0c09ec56d42c
address
bc1q60nqe0gmvpjkrw9avepprmgvp8k9d4pvvvvjqm
transaction
6676886cab64fcf028240718209638003d9f6b7a164760a5201e33cc6f8c15eb